Malcolm Burn's main claim to fame may be that he married Daniel Lanois' sister. But he also was the frontman for Boys Brigade, a group who preferred arguing to making music. After departing Boys Brigade, Malcolm made a solo lp titled "Redemption", which made the Titanic look buoyant. Too bad, as it was an excellent lp. I think he works as a producer now.
